Touchstone is a multi-award-winning mental health and wellbeing charity operating in communities across Yorkshire.  Touchstone understands that we can only deliver excellence to the people we serve if the people we recruit are happy, empowered, supported to reach their potential and trusted to lead.

Complex Psychosis Practitioners work clinically to provide rehabilitation interventions aimed at preventing the loss of patient’s skills and providing early help rehabilitation for people in the community with complex psychosis. Additionally developing new pathways and community activities to increase community engagement (reduce social isolation) building on community assets.
